U.S. Automotive Metal Market Size & Trends

The U.S. automotive metal market size was estimated at USD 29.04 billion in 2023 and is projected to grow at a CAGR of 3.7% from 2024 to 2030. Automotive metals are anticipated to witness significant growth over the coming years on account of rising demand for vehicles in the U.S. Furthermore, rising demand in the country is attributed to the early industrialization and adoption of new trends. In addition, initiatives undertaken by the government to increase vehicle fuel efficiency and reduce carbon dioxide emissions are expected to open new opportunities for the market over the coming years.

U.S. Automotive Metal market size and growth rate, 2024 - 2030

Globally, the demand for lightweight vehicles has increased, which is expected to positively impact the global automotive metal market over the coming years.The automotive industry has been witnessing development in terms of type of vehicles being produced. While passenger cars and pickup trucks are the mostly used vehicles, introduction of high-quality compact SUVs have positively influenced the automotive sales in the U.S. Magnesium is being adopted by numerous original equipment manufacturers (OEMs) and is expected to replace steel sheets at a very fast pace. It is also being used in screws for internal power train attachments and electrical applications as these due not produce debris.

The government has been taking initiatives to develop less expensive and more energy efficient methods to produce magnesium for vehicles. In addition, ARPA-E, a part of the U.S. Department of Energy, has been funding projects for research & development on cost effective methods for production of aluminium and titanium for vehicles. These factors are likely to have a positive affect on the demand for metals over the next eight years. However, manufacturers in the U.S. are focusing on development of lightweight materials. Hence, numerous powertrain components are being replaced with plastics. This is likely to obstruct the growth of metals in powertrain application.

Market Characteristics & Concentration

The presence of a large number of manufacturers and rising demand for highly efficient grades of metals make the market fragmented in nature. Market players cater to the demand for a particular metal used in the automotive sector.High capital cost coupled with extensive research & development associated with manufacturing of automotive metals is expected to increase the barriers for new entrants.

U.S. Automotive Metal Market Concentration & Characteristics

The degree of innovation is moderate to high. Manufacturers have been trying to develop new advanced high-strength steel (AHSS) grades, innovative processing methods, and optimization techniques in order to reduce the weight of steel and achieve cost effectiveness in the manufacturing process.

The market is highly regulated since the process of metal extraction to refining to finished goods is not very environment friendly. For instance, the use of aluminium parts requires a metal finishing or coating process that produces wastewater deemed to be hazardous. Thus, the impact of regulation is high on the market growth.

Metals are increasingly being replaced with plastics in various applications such as exterior furnishings, interior furnishing, power train, and under the hood components. Polyvinyl chloride (PVC), polycarbonate (PC), PMMA, and polypropylene (PP) are some of the fastest growing plastics in the automotive industry. High rate of replacement of metals is expected to result in high threat of substitutes over the coming years.

Product Insights

Steel dominates the U.S. automotive metal industry with a revenue share of 59% in 2023 on account of its wide application in the manufacturing of parts such as vehicle body structure, panels, doors, closures, engine blocks, gears, wheels, steering parts, braking systems, and more. It accounts for about 900 kg of an average vehicle weight. The high strength and cost-effectiveness of steel is likely to increase its utilization in the automotive sector over the coming years. The market has been witnessing increased utilization of lightweight steels, including Advanced High-Strength Steels (AHSS). This product reduces the weight of the vehicle structure, enhances safety, and improves the fuel efficiency of the vehicles.

Magnesium segment is expected to witness the fastest CAGR of 10.8% during the forecast period. The light weight of the material facilitated its utilization in racing cars to add a competitive advantage for the racers. Commercial vehicles, including Volkswagen Beetle, contained about 20kg of magnesium. It is being used in gearbox, steering column, air bag housing, steering wheels, seat frames, and fuel tank covers. Increasing focus onenvironmental issues coupled with increased fuel efficiency, performance, and sustainability is expected to propel the utilization of the product over the forecast years.

Application Insights

The body structure segment dominated the market with a revenue share of over 37.0% during the forecast period. One of the main factors boosting the demand for metals in vehicle body structures is the ease of maintenance and repair along with the high recyclability compared to plastics and composites.The body structure includes frames, panels, doors, bonnets, and trunk closures. These are usually produced from steel for gaining robustness and providing crash energy absorption to the structure. The casted aluminium products and hot-stamped steel products provide a high level of safety for the body structure compared to plastic materials. This is likely to augment the utilization of lightweight metals in the body structure over the coming years.

U.S. Automotive Metal market share and size, 2023

The suspension segment is expected to witness the fastest growth during the forecast period. Numerous manufacturers are shifting towards lightweight metals such as aluminium and magnesium in order to reduce vehicle weight. In addition, specialized applications like military vehicles are also utilizing titanium alloys for manufacturing of suspension for armoured vehicles. Low rigidity and strength of plastics as compared to metals is likely to augment the market growth in suspension application over the coming years.
